One of the elements of design is repetition.This photo is a good example as the stripe on the wall is repeated in the draperies and lamp shade. The circles are repeated as well.
Painting-Stripes-on-Wall.  I would add:  After placing your tape, paint the wall color AGAIN where the new stripe colors are being applied BEFORE painting your stripes.  Your stripe colors will be crisp and clean edged.
